Petro Wodkins – Manneken Pis

May 28, 2013 · by Ian Rogers · in Art History, Art News, Contemporary Art, Street Art

I got contacted recently by an assistant to Petro Wodkins, a Russian artist who recently repurposed the classic kitsch 15th-century fountain in Brussels, Manneken Pis. I saw Manneken Pis many, many times in people’s basement bars as a humour piece…
